| |

Broccoli Mac and Cheese Recipe

If you’re craving that perfect comfort food twist, you’ll absolutely adore this Broccoli Mac and Cheese Recipe. It’s creamy, cheesy, and packed with fresh broccoli, making it a little healthier without sacrificing any of that cozy goodness. Trust me, after trying this, it quickly became a staple in my own kitchen, especially for busy weeknights when I want something fast but still satisfying. Let’s dive in—I promise it’s easier than it looks and so worth every bite!

❤️

Why You’ll Love This Recipe

  • Simple Ingredients: Uses everyday pantry staples and fresh broccoli for balance.
  • Quick & Easy: Ready in about 25 minutes, perfect for busy nights.
  • Family Favorite: My family goes crazy for this creamy and comforting dish every time.
  • Versatile & Healthy-ish: Sneaks in nutritious broccoli without companions noticing!

Ingredients You’ll Need

All the ingredients in this Broccoli Mac and Cheese Recipe come together harmoniously to create a creamy, cheesy sauce that clings to perfectly cooked pasta and tender broccoli. Here’s a little about why I pick each one and what to look out for when shopping.

Flat lay of elbow macaroni scattered neatly, three vibrant green broccoli florets, a stick of salted butter with a few small slices cut, a small mound of all-purpose flour on a simple white ceramic plate, a small white bowl filled with creamy 2% milk, a tiny white bowl holding smooth, pale yellow Dijon mustard, two whole uncracked brown eggs, coarse salt crystals and freshly ground black pepper sprinkled artistically on the surface, a small white bowl of shredded sharp cheddar cheese, and another small white bowl with shredded gruyere cheese, all arranged with perfect symmetry and balanced proportions, placed on a clean white marble surface, soft natural light, photo taken with an iPhone, professional food photography style, fresh ingredients, white ceramic bowls, no bottles, no duplicates, no utensils, no packaging --ar 2:3 --v 7 --p m7354615311229779997 - Broccoli Mac and Cheese, healthy broccoli mac and cheese, cheesy broccoli pasta, quick broccoli mac and cheese, family favorite mac and cheese
  • Elbow Macaroni: Classic shape that holds cheese sauce beautifully; don’t overcook!
  • Salted Butter: Adds richness and helps create a smooth roux for the sauce.
  • All-Purpose Flour: This thickens your cheese sauce without lumps; a crucial step.
  • 2% Milk: Creamy but not too heavy; I’ve tried whole and it’s richer, so choose your preference.
  • Dijon Mustard: A small kick that elevates cheesy flavor without being overpowering.
  • Salt and Pepper: Season carefully to balance flavors; taste as you go!
  • Shredded Cheddar Cheese: Sharp and melty—my go-to for robust cheesy flavor.
  • Shredded Gruyere Cheese: Adds a sweet nuttiness that complements cheddar perfectly.
  • Broccoli Florets: Fresh or frozen works; just blanch or steam until bright green and tender-crisp.
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One of the reasons I love this Broccoli Mac and Cheese Recipe is how easy it is to tweak for your tastes or what you have on hand. Don’t hesitate to make it your own—I’ve tried a few variations that turned out fantastic!

  • Vegetarian but Add Protein: Try stirring in some cooked chicken or crispy bacon for extra heartiness; my kids love the bacon twist.
  • Dairy-Free Version: Swap regular milk and cheese for plant-based alternatives and use nutritional yeast for that cheesy hint.
  • Extra Veggies: Throw in peas, spinach, or even roasted red peppers for more color and nutrients—I often sneak in whatever leftover veggies I have.
  • Spicy Kick: Add a pinch of cayenne or some hot sauce when making the cheese sauce if you need a little zing.

How to Make Broccoli Mac and Cheese Recipe

Step 1: Cook Your Pasta and Steam the Broccoli

Bring a large pot of salted water to a boil and cook the elbow macaroni until just al dente—remember it will cook more once mixed with the cheese sauce. While the pasta cooks, place your broccoli florets in a steaming basket over the pasta pot if you can, or steam separately for 1-2 minutes. This quick steam keeps the broccoli bright green and slightly crisp, which I love. Afterward, drain the pasta well and plunge the broccoli into cold water to stop cooking and maintain color.

Step 2: Make the Roux and Cheese Sauce

In a clean saucepan over medium-high heat, melt the butter and sprinkle in the flour. Whisk continuously for about 2 minutes until the mixture turns a lovely golden hue—this cooks out the raw flour taste and is key to a smooth sauce. Slowly whisk in the milk in small batches so you don’t get lumps, then add the Dijon mustard plus salt and pepper. Bring everything to a boil, then lower the heat and let it simmer, whisking occasionally, until the sauce thickens, usually about 5-7 minutes. This part is so satisfying—it’s when you know creamy mac and cheese is coming!

Step 3: Add Cheese, Pasta, and Broccoli

Remove the sauce from heat and stir in the cheddar and gruyere cheese until melted and silky. Fold in your cooked macaroni and steamed broccoli gently, so everything is nicely coated with that luscious sauce. Now, this is when you’ll want to serve it up immediately while it’s perfectly creamy. Leftover mac and cheese tends to thicken and can dry out a bit, but don’t worry—we’ll cover reheating later.

👨‍🍳

Pro Tips for Making Broccoli Mac and Cheese Recipe

  • Perfect Pasta Texture: Cook pasta just shy of al dente; it will absorb sauce heat without turning mushy.
  • Smooth Sauce Secrets: Whisk constantly when adding milk to avoid lumps in your roux-based sauce.
  • Cheese Choices Matter: Mixing sharp cheddar with nutty gruyere adds depth—don’t skip the gruyere if you can help it.
  • Broccoli Prep: Steaming broccoli briefly keeps it tender-crisp and prevents it from getting soggy when combined.

How to Serve Broccoli Mac and Cheese Recipe

A close-up image shows a white bowl filled with macaroni pasta mixed with bright green broccoli pieces. The macaroni is covered in creamy, light-colored cheese sauce, giving it a smooth texture with some gloss. A metal spoon is partially inside the bowl, holding some pasta and broccoli. In the background, part of another white bowl with the same dish is visible. The bowls are placed on a white marbled surface with a checkered cloth nearby. Photo taken with an iphone --ar 2:3 --v 7 - Broccoli Mac and Cheese, healthy broccoli mac and cheese, cheesy broccoli pasta, quick broccoli mac and cheese, family favorite mac and cheese

Garnishes

I often sprinkle crispy breadcrumbs on top for a delightful crunch contrast—just toast some panko in butter until golden. Freshly chopped parsley or a few grinds of black pepper add freshness and color right before serving. Sometimes I add a handful of toasted almonds for an unexpected but lovely texture.

Side Dishes

This broccoli mac and cheese pairs beautifully with a simple crisp green salad, roasted garlic bread, or even steamed green beans to keep things bright and balanced on your plate. When I want a heartier meal, I might serve it alongside grilled chicken breasts or baked salmon.

Creative Ways to Present

For special occasions, I love baking this mac and cheese in individual ramekins topped with extra cheese and breadcrumbs until golden and bubbling. It always impresses guests and makes dinner feel a little more special without extra fuss.

Make Ahead and Storage

Storing Leftovers

I store any leftovers in an airtight container in the fridge and usually have no problem eating it within 3 days. If the mac and cheese firms up too much overnight, add a splash of milk when reheating to bring back that creamy texture.

Freezing

Freezing mac and cheese can be tricky because cheese sauces sometimes separate, but this broccoli mac and cheese freezes fairly well if wrapped tightly. Freeze in portion-sized freezer-safe containers so you can thaw just what you need.

Reheating

Reheat leftovers gently in a saucepan over low heat with a little milk added to loosen up the sauce, stirring frequently. You can also reheat in the microwave but do it in short bursts and stir in between to keep the sauce from becoming grainy.

FAQs

  1. Can I use different types of pasta for this Broccoli Mac and Cheese Recipe?

    Absolutely! While elbow macaroni is classic, you can swap in shells, penne, or even rotini. Just adjust the cooking times accordingly and ensure the pasta is cooked al dente to avoid mushiness.

  2. What if I don’t have Gruyere cheese—can I omit it?

    You can skip Gruyere, but I highly recommend using a cheese that melts nicely with a mild nutty flavor like fontina or mozzarella. If you only have cheddar, the dish will still be delicious, just a bit sharper in flavor.

  3. Is there a way to make this recipe vegan?

    Yes! Use plant-based butter, non-dairy milk (like oat or almond), and vegan cheese shreds or nutritional yeast for cheesiness. The roux method still works great for thickening, just make sure the butter and milk are fully plant-based.

  4. How do I keep the broccoli from getting mushy?

    Steaming broccoli for just about 1-2 minutes until tender-crisp and then dunking it in cold water helps maintain its texture and vibrant green color. Also, adding it right before serving prevents overcooking in the sauce.

Final Thoughts

This Broccoli Mac and Cheese Recipe has quickly become one of my go-to comfort meals because it combines indulgent cheesiness with a fresh veggie boost. Whenever I make it, I love how it manages to feel both nostalgic and slightly healthier, perfect for family dinners or just treating yourself. I hope you enjoy making it as much as I do—don’t forget to play around with the variations and share what you love most about it!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Broccoli Mac and Cheese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.6 from 149 reviews
  • Author: Lauren
  • Prep Time: 5 minutes
  • Cook Time: 20 minutes
  • Total Time: 25 minutes
  • Yield: 4 servings
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: American

Description

A comforting and hearty Broccoli Mac and Cheese that combines tender elbow macaroni, vibrant steamed broccoli, and a creamy cheese sauce with cheddar and gruyere. This healthier twist on a classic favorite is perfect for an easy and satisfying weeknight meal.


Ingredients

Pasta and Vegetables

  • 8 oz elbow macaroni
  • 3 cups broccoli florets

Cheese Sauce

  • 2 tablespoons salted butter
  • 2 tablespoons all-purpose flour
  • 2 cups 2% milk
  • 1 teaspoon Dijon mustard
  • Salt and pepper, to taste
  • 1 cup shredded cheddar cheese
  • 1 cup shredded gruyere cheese


Instructions

  1. Cook Pasta and Steam Broccoli: In a large pot of boiling salted water, cook the elbow macaroni al dente according to package instructions. If possible, steam the broccoli florets on top of the pasta pot for 1-2 minutes. Drain the pasta thoroughly and blanch the broccoli briefly to preserve its crispness.
  2. Make the Roux: In another large saucepan over medium-high heat, melt the butter. Add the all-purpose flour and whisk continuously until the mixture is combined and turns golden, about 2 minutes, to form a roux.
  3. Add Milk and Seasonings: Gradually pour in the 2% milk while whisking to prevent lumps. Stir in the Dijon mustard and season with salt and freshly cracked pepper to taste. Bring the sauce to a boil, then reduce heat to low and simmer, whisking occasionally until the sauce thickens, about 5-7 minutes.
  4. Incorporate Cheese: Remove the sauce from heat and stir in the shredded cheddar and gruyere cheeses until completely melted and smooth.
  5. Combine and Serve: Fold the cooked pasta and steamed broccoli into the cheese sauce until everything is evenly coated. Serve immediately and enjoy a creamy, cheesy, and vegetable-packed meal.

Notes

  • This healthier version of a family favorite combines nutritious broccoli with a creamy cheese sauce for a well-balanced meal.
  • Steaming broccoli on top of the pasta pot saves time and enhances flavor.
  • Use freshly shredded cheese for a smoother melt and richer taste.
  • Serve immediately for best texture, as the sauce can thicken when cooled.

Nutrition

  • Serving Size: 1 serving
  • Calories: 607 kcal
  • Sugar: 9 g
  • Sodium: 439 mg
  • Fat: 29 g
  • Saturated Fat: 17 g
  • Unsaturated Fat: 12 g
  • Trans Fat: 0 g
  • Carbohydrates: 56 g
  • Fiber: 4 g
  • Protein: 31 g
  • Cholesterol: 90 mg

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star